Mount Patrick
Mount Patrick is a peak in Central Highlands Council, Tasmania and has an elevation of 1,000 metres. Mount Patrick is situated nearby to the locality Den Tier, as well as near the hamlet Arthurs Lake.| Tap on a place to explore it |
